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 13
  1. #1
    Utente di HTML.it
    Registrato dal
    Sep 2010
    Messaggi
    6

    [XHTML] problemi con IE per pagina intro

    Ciao a tutti
    Ho una semplice file index.html con un semplice script che invia a differenti files XHTML, a seconda della risoluzione dello schermo di chi vi accede. I files XHTML contengono immagini statiche, sfondo, un breve testo e un pulsante entra nel sito. Da qui in poi si va all'index.php
    Il tutto funziona alla perfezione con Firefox, Chrome, Safari e Opera (i files sono tutti pienamente validati W3C).
    Con IE invece, non c'è verso ...
    Qualcuno ha qualche dritta?
    Grazie

  2. #2
    E' possibile vedere il codice?
    CODENCODE \ Branding \ Design \ Marketing
    www.codencode.it

  3. #3
    Utente di HTML.it
    Registrato dal
    Sep 2010
    Messaggi
    6
    Certamente. Ecco il codice del file index.html
    codice:
     
    <!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"
       "http://www.w3.org/TR/html4/loose.dtd">
        <html>
    	<head>
    		<meta http-equiv="Content-Type" content="text/html;charset=utf-8">
    		<title>miosito.com</title>
    		<meta name="title" content="miosito.com - descrizione">
    		<meta name="description" content="*description*">
    		<meta name="keywords" content="*key words*">
    		<meta name="robots" content="all">
    		<meta name="revisit-after" content="14 days">
    	</head>
    	<body>
    	<script type="text/javascript">
    	var width = screen.width;
    	var res =(((!(640-width))*1)+((!(800-width))*2)+((!(1024-width))*3)+((!(1152-width))*4)+((!(1280-width))*5)+((!(1600-width))*6));
    	if(!(res)) res = 6;
    	if (res=='1') {window.location='/alert.xml'}
    	if (res=='2') {window.location='/800/800.xml'}
    	if (res=='3') {window.location='/1024/1024.xml'}
    	if (res=='4') {window.location='/1152/1152.xml'}
    	if (res=='5') {window.location='/1280/1280.xml'}
    	if (res!='1' && res!='2' && res!='3' && res!='4' && res!='5') {window.location='/larger/larger.html'}
    	</script>
    	</body>
    	</html>
    ed ecco il codice di uno dei files .xml che funzionano perfettamente con Opera, Safari, Chrome e Firefox ma non con IE
    codice:
     
    <?xml version="1.0" encoding="UTF-8"?>
    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d" >
    <html xmlns="http://www.w3.org/1999/xhtml">
    	<head>
    		<meta http-equiv="Content-Type" content="text/html;charset=utf-8"></meta>
    		<title>miosito.com</title>
    		<meta name="description" content="*descrizione*"></meta>
    		<link rel="stylesheet" href="800.css"></link>
    	</head>
    	<body background="BgG.jpg">
    		<div align="center">
    		[img]H800.png[/img]</img>
    		</div>
    		<div align="center">
    		<div id="presentazione">
    		[img]P800.png[/img]</img>
    		</div>
    		</div>
    		<div id="button">
    		[img]button.png[/img]</img>
    		</div>
    		
    </br>
    		<div align="center">
    		<div id="informazioni">
    			*testo di informazione generale sul sito*[/b]
    		</div>
    		</div>
    		
    </br>
    		
    </br>
    		<hr></hr>
    		<div id="validazioneW3C">
    		</img>
    		</img>
    		</img>
    		</div>
    	</body>
    	</html>

  4. #4
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    20,783
    @uaitman: questa volta ho corretto io...
    per la prossima leggi la

    NOTA TECNICA

    POSTARE CODICE

  5. #5
    Utente di HTML.it
    Registrato dal
    Sep 2010
    Messaggi
    6
    Scusate, voi di codencode
    chiedere di postare il codice vuol dire forse voler dare una mano ...
    non vorrei che anche lo spirito di molti frequentatori di questo forum fosse soltanto copiare il lavoro altrui.
    Magari anche solo rispondere dicendo "ci ho guardato ma non so cosa suggerire" sarebbe gentile.
    Io non ho problemi a condividere ... se però l'unico interesse diventa appropriarsi del lavoro altrui i forum deragliano e perdono nel loro scopo principale, far evolvere le conoscenze di tutti.
    Senza offesa.
    Uaitman

  6. #6
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    20,783
    @uaitman

    la tua osservazione è decisamnete fuori luogo su questo forum

    qui nessuno è tenuto a rispondere ne a giustificare la propria assenza

    prendine atto


    buon lavoro e buona permanenza

  7. #7
    Originariamente inviato da uaitman
    Scusate, voi di codencode
    chiedere di postare il codice vuol dire forse voler dare una mano ...
    non vorrei che anche lo spirito di molti frequentatori di questo forum fosse soltanto copiare il lavoro altrui.
    Magari anche solo rispondere dicendo "ci ho guardato ma non so cosa suggerire" sarebbe gentile.
    Io non ho problemi a condividere ... se però l'unico interesse diventa appropriarsi del lavoro altrui i forum deragliano e perdono nel loro scopo principale, far evolvere le conoscenze di tutti.
    Senza offesa.
    Uaitman
    non esageriamo, chi può essere interessato a un codice che non funziona?

    comunque sia sposto in JavaScript

  8. #8

  9. #9
    Utente di HTML.it
    Registrato dal
    Sep 2010
    Messaggi
    6
    Ok, chiedo scusa
    volevo solo far notare che il codice funziona eccome, salvo con IE e il problema è nel browser, non nel codice (tant'è che è pienamente validato dal W3C).
    Nessuno deve giustificarsi per la "non risposta", ok. Perchè chiedere di postare, allora?
    Personalmente non mi costa se mi interesso al lavoro o alle difficoltà altrui rispondere comunque, anche quando non ho suggerimenti.
    In questo modo ho imparato tanto e mi sono sempre sentito incoraggiato a studiare (entro i miei limiti) e a condividere ...
    Comunque grazie
    Se ne verrò a capo posterò a beneficio di tutti

  10. #10
    Utente di HTML.it L'avatar di max103
    Registrato dal
    Dec 2005
    Messaggi
    317
    Originariamente inviato da uaitman
    Se ne verrò a capo posterò a beneficio di tutti
    esatto, è proprio questo lo spirito del / dei forum

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.